How To Fix CRM_ISX_CC_PROD050 - BRF event &1 used in assignment &2, version &3 does not exist


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RM_ISX_CC_PROD - CrossCatalogMapping related messages

  • Message number: 050

  • Message text: BRF event &1 used in assignment &2, version &3 does not exist

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CRM_ISX_CC_PROD050 - BRF event &1 used in assignment &2, version &3 does not exist ?

    The SAP error message "CRM_ISX_CC_PROD050: BRF event &1 used in assignment &2, version &3 does not exist" typically occurs in the context of SAP CRM (Customer Relationship Management) when there is an issue related to Business Rule Framework (BRF) events. This error indicates that a specific BRF event referenced in a configuration or assignment is not found in the system.

    Cause:

    1. Missing BRF Event: The BRF event specified in the error message does not exist in the system. This could be due to it being deleted, not created, or incorrectly referenced.
    2. Incorrect Version: The version of the BRF event being referenced may not exist. This can happen if the event was modified or if the versioning is not properly managed.
    3. Configuration Issues: There may be issues in the configuration settings where the BRF event is being used, leading to incorrect references.
    4. Transport Issues: If the BRF event was transported from another system, it may not have been transported correctly, leading to missing objects.

    Solution:

    1. Check BRF Events: Verify if the BRF event specified in the error message exists in the system. You can do this by navigating to the BRF workbench and checking the list of events.
    2. Create or Restore Event: If the event does not exist, you may need to create it or restore it from a backup or transport request if it was deleted.
    3. Verify Version: Ensure that the version of the BRF event being referenced is correct. If necessary, update the assignment to point to the correct version.
    4.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ings where the BRF event is being used. Ensure that all references are correct and that there are no typos or misconfigurations.
    5. Transport Check: If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s to ensure that all necessary objects were transported correctly. You may need to re-transport the missing objects.
    6.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to BRF and CRM for any specific guidance or known issues.

    Related Information:

    • BRF Workbench: You can access the BRF workbench in SAP to manage and view BRF rules, events, and other related objects.
    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to the error message. You can search for the error message or related keywords in the SAP Support Portal.
    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as BRF+ for accessing the BRF workbench and CRMD_ORDER for CRM order management.
